Description

CVE-2026-41984 is a use-after-free (UAF) vulnerability in the package management module of Huawei HarmonyOS version 6.1.0. It involves improper access control (CWE-284) that may impact service integrity if successfully exploited. The vulnerability has a medium severity with a CVSS score of 5.2. No official patch or remediation guidance is currently provided by the vendor.

Technical Analysis

This vulnerability in Huawei HarmonyOS 6.1.0 is classified as CWE-284 (Improper Access Control) and manifests as a use-after-free condition within the package management module. Exploitation could lead to impacts on service integrity, potentially allowing unauthorized actions or disruptions. The CVSS 3.1 vector indicates that the attack requires local access with high complexity and privileges, no user interaction, and impacts confidentiality, integrity, and availability to a limited degree. No known exploits are reported in the wild, and no vendor remediation or patch information is available at this time.

Potential Impact

Successful exploitation may affect the integrity of services running on the affected HarmonyOS version 6.1.0. The CVSS score of 5.2 reflects a medium severity impact with partial confidentiality and integrity loss and high impact on availability. The vulnerability requires local access with high privileges and high attack complexity, limiting the scope of potential exploitation.

Mitigation Recommendations

Patch status is not yet confirmed — check the vendor advisory for current remediation guidance. Since no official fix or workaround is currently documented, users and administrators should monitor Huawei's security advisories for updates. Given the local and privileged nature of the attack vector, restricting local access and limiting privileged user accounts may reduce exposure until a patch is available.
